The total mechanical advantage of a pulley system is affected by which of the following factors?

Explanation:
The total mechanical advantage of a pulley system is primarily determined by the number of pulleys used in the system. Each additional pulley reduces the amount of force needed to lift a weight, as the load is distributed across the pulleys. Essentially, the mechanical advantage increases with the number of pulleys because each pulley allows for the lifting force to be multiplied, making it easier to raise heavy loads. While other factors, such as the type of rope or the length of the load line, may influence the efficiency and operation of the pulley system, they do not fundamentally change the mechanical advantage calculation. The weight of the operator would also not affect the mechanical advantage of the pulleys themselves but could impact the overall weight being lifted. Thus, the number of pulleys is the key factor in determining how much mechanical advantage one gains from a pulley system.
